> I'm working on a project that uses Amnis FlowSight .cif , which could be opened by Bioformats (MATLAB version and python-bioformats)
>
> Unfortunately the resolution of the image after being opened by both of the versions are lossy. Can anyone so kind to help me check this out.

I can confirm that Bio-Formats reports images that are approximately
35x35 to 55x55 pixels for the attached
export_to_cif_for_later_tiff.cif.  However, I so far have not been
able to find evidence of higher resolution images in the file.
